Attachment A <br /> Program Statutes and Regulations <br /> 1 . Funding must be used for planning that will assist States , Territories , Indian tribal governments and local <br /> governments in preparedness for, and consequence management of, possible terrorist attacks and for <br /> other purposes . Funds may be used for: <br /> • Development or enhancement of local continuity of operations plans and terrorist incident response <br /> annexes . <br /> • Development or enhancement of supporting documents such as Standard Operating Procedures and <br /> Risk Assessments . <br /> • Training related to the development or enhancement of emergency operations and strategic plans . <br /> • Conducting workshops or other training for local governments related to the development or <br /> enhancement of emergency operations and strategic plans . <br /> • Hiring personnel or contract support that directly support the accomplishment of these tasks . <br /> Funding cannot be used for: <br /> • Training not directly related to development or enhancement of emergency operations and strategic <br /> plans . <br /> • Operational training of first responders . <br /> • Exercises of any kind or size . <br /> • The purchase of equipment. <br /> • To supplant existing Federal , State , or local government funding or existing planning programs . <br /> 2 . Selection of local jurisdictions located in the State of Florida is based on population size , threat <br /> assessment , and vulnerability rating . <br /> 3 . This Federal Grant period closes on June 30 , 2004 . <br /> 4 . MANDATORY REQUIREMENTS <br /> The local terrorist incident response annex to the local comprehensive emergency management plan must <br /> meet the criteria as defined in Part 1 - Local Comprehensive Emergency Management Plan Compliance <br /> Criteria and Rule 9G -6 REVIEW OF LOCAL EMERGENCY MANAGEMENT PLANS . These can be found <br /> by visiting www . floridadisaster. org . Click the link Local Comprehensive Emergency Management Plan <br /> Compliance Criteria at the bottom of the page . It must also follow the sample format for Terrorism Incident <br /> Response Annexes in accordance with the FEMA Planning Guidance . <br /> The continuity of operations plans shall be developed in accordance with the Continuity of Operations <br /> Implementation Guidance , dated September 9 , Chapter No . 2002 -43 , Florida Law, and the Division of <br /> Emergency Management's training course entitled Continuity of Operations : Elements of Viability. <br /> SUGGESTED GUIDELINES <br /> Additionally, the following documents are provided to serve as guidelines in the revision of the terrorism <br /> annex : <br /> • Terrorism Incident Response Annex to the State CEMP <br /> • Regional Domestic Security Task Force Standard Operating Procedure Template <br /> • FEMA Planning Guidance , which contains a sample format for Terrorism Incident Response Annexes . <br /> • Florida Field Operations Guide ( FOG ) <br /> These documents are included in this contract package . <br /> 21 <br />
